Analysis

The most recent figure for gross intake ratio to the last grade of primary education, both sexes in ESCWA: Mashreq Subregion (unsdcode:98503) is 83.1%, measured in 2024.

Compared with earlier readings it is up 1.9% on the previous year and up 6.1% over ten years.

Over the whole period, gross intake ratio to the last grade of primary education, both sexes in ESCWA: Mashreq Subregion (unsdcode:98503) peaked at 85.0% in 2005 and was at its lowest, 53.4%, in 1979.

ESCWA: Mashreq Subregion (unsdcode:98503) ranks 147th of 219 groups on this measure, in the middle of the range.

The long-run direction has been consistently rising across the 55 years of available data.

Gross intake ratio to the last grade of primary education, both sexes in ESCWA: Mashreq Subregion (unsdcode:98503), year by year

Annual values for Gross intake ratio to the last grade of primary education, both sexes (%) in ESCWA: Mashreq Subregion (unsdcode:98503), 1970 to 2024.
Year % Change
1970 58.8%
1971 58.4% -0.6%
1972 56.7% -3.1%
1973 58.3% +2.9%
1974 58.4% +0.1%
1975 61.7% +5.7%
1976 63.2% +2.4%
1977 66.7% +5.5%
1978 62.9% -5.6%
1979 53.4% -15.2%
1980 59.9% +12.1%
1981 63.5% +6.1%
1982 64.5% +1.5%
1983 65.1% +1.0%
1984 67.7% +3.9%
1985 70.4% +4.0%
1986 72.1% +2.5%
1987 70.9% -1.7%
1988 72.4% +2.1%
1989 73.4% +1.4%
1990 74.4% +1.4%
1991 75.7% +1.8%
1992 77.3% +2.2%
1993 77.3% -0.1%
1994 78.3% +1.3%
1995 78.7% +0.6%
1996 79.5% +1.0%
1997 80.0% +0.6%
1998 81.0% +1.3%
1999 82.4% +1.7%
2000 80.7% -2.0%
2001 80.2% -0.7%
2002 80.1% -0.1%
2003 82.6% +3.1%
2004 84.2% +1.9%
2005 85.0% +1.0%
2006 82.5% -2.9%
2007 84.3% +2.1%
2008 84.5% +0.3%
2009 84.4% -0.1%
2010 84.4% +0.1%
2011 84.5% +0.0%
2012 85.0% +0.6%
2013 79.2% -6.8%
2014 78.3% -1.2%
2015 77.4% -1.1%
2016 76.5% -1.1%
2017 76.3% -0.3%
2018 77.6% +1.7%
2019 78.6% +1.4%
2020 80.2% +2.0%
2021 80.4% +0.3%
2022 81.0% +0.7%
2023 81.5% +0.7%
2024 83.1% +1.9%
